[fix:6.0]针对aliyun容器服务器,修改默认仓库地址;修改默认源服务器为aliyun
This commit is contained in:
+14
-6
@@ -1,11 +1,12 @@
|
||||
# Ver: 1.3 by Endial Fang (endial@126.com)
|
||||
# Ver: 1.4 by Endial Fang (endial@126.com)
|
||||
#
|
||||
|
||||
# 预处理 =========================================================================
|
||||
FROM colovu/dbuilder as builder
|
||||
ARG registry_url="registry.cn-shenzhen.aliyuncs.com"
|
||||
FROM ${registry_url}/colovu/dbuilder as builder
|
||||
|
||||
# sources.list 可使用版本:default / tencent / ustc / aliyun / huawei
|
||||
ARG apt_source=default
|
||||
ARG apt_source=aliyun
|
||||
|
||||
# 编译镜像时指定用于加速的本地服务器地址
|
||||
ARG local_url=""
|
||||
@@ -13,7 +14,10 @@ ARG local_url=""
|
||||
ENV APP_NAME=redis \
|
||||
APP_VERSION=6.0.8
|
||||
|
||||
# 选择软件包源(Optional),以加速后续软件包安装
|
||||
RUN select_source ${apt_source};
|
||||
|
||||
# 安装依赖的软件包及库(Optional)
|
||||
#RUN install_pkg xz-utils
|
||||
|
||||
# 下载并解压软件包
|
||||
@@ -61,10 +65,14 @@ RUN set -eux; \
|
||||
cut -d: -f1 | \
|
||||
sort -u >/usr/local/${APP_NAME}/runDeps;
|
||||
|
||||
# 镜像生成 ========================================================================
|
||||
FROM colovu/debian:10
|
||||
|
||||
ARG apt_source=default
|
||||
# 镜像生成 ========================================================================
|
||||
FROM ${registry_url}/colovu/debian:10
|
||||
|
||||
# sources.list 可使用版本:default / tencent / ustc / aliyun / huawei
|
||||
ARG apt_source=aliyun
|
||||
|
||||
# 编译镜像时指定用于加速的本地服务器地址
|
||||
ARG local_url=""
|
||||
|
||||
ENV APP_NAME=redis \
|
||||
|
||||
@@ -1,7 +1,8 @@
|
||||
# Ver: 1.6 by Endial Fang (endial@126.com)
|
||||
# Ver: 1.7 by Endial Fang (endial@126.com)
|
||||
#
|
||||
# 当前 Docker 镜像的编译脚本
|
||||
|
||||
registry_url :=registry.cn-shenzhen.aliyuncs.com
|
||||
app_name :=colovu/redis
|
||||
|
||||
# 生成镜像TAG,类似:
|
||||
@@ -46,16 +47,6 @@ clean:
|
||||
@echo "Clean all images for current application..."
|
||||
@docker images | grep "$(app_name) " | awk '{print $$3}' | sort -u | xargs -L 1 docker rmi -f
|
||||
|
||||
tag:
|
||||
@echo "Add tag: $(local_registory)/$(app_name):latest"
|
||||
@docker tag $(app_name):latest $(local_registory)/$(app_name):latest
|
||||
|
||||
push: tag
|
||||
@echo "Push: $(local_registory)/$(app_name):latest"
|
||||
@docker push $(local_registory)/$(app_name):latest
|
||||
@echo "Push: $(app_name):latest"
|
||||
@docker push $(app_name):latest
|
||||
|
||||
# 更新所有 colovu 仓库的镜像
|
||||
upgrade:
|
||||
@echo "Upgrade all images..."
|
||||
|
||||
@@ -15,7 +15,7 @@
|
||||
|
||||
**镜像信息:**
|
||||
|
||||
* 镜像地址:colovu/redis:latest
|
||||
* 镜像地址:registry.cn-shenzhen.aliyuncs.com/colovu/redis:6.0
|
||||
|
||||
|
||||
|
||||
@@ -24,7 +24,7 @@
|
||||
Docker 快速启动命令:
|
||||
|
||||
```shell
|
||||
$ docker run -d -e ALLOW_ANONYMOUS_LOGIN=yes colovu/redis
|
||||
$ docker run -d -e ALLOW_ANONYMOUS_LOGIN=yes registry.cn-shenzhen.aliyuncs.com/colovu/redis:6.0
|
||||
```
|
||||
|
||||
Docker-Compose 快速启动命令:
|
||||
@@ -171,8 +171,8 @@ services:
|
||||
|
||||
## 历史记录
|
||||
|
||||
- 2020.9.11:更新 Redis 版本为 6.0.8
|
||||
|
||||
- 2020.9.11: 更新 Redis 版本为 6.0.8
|
||||
- 2020.9.11: 更新 Redis 版本为 5.0.9
|
||||
|
||||
----
|
||||
|
||||
|
||||
@@ -4,7 +4,7 @@ version: '3.8'
|
||||
|
||||
services:
|
||||
redis:
|
||||
image: 'colovu/redis:6.0'
|
||||
image: 'registry.cn-shenzhen.aliyuncs.com/colovu/redis:6.0'
|
||||
ports:
|
||||
- '6379'
|
||||
environment:
|
||||
@@ -15,7 +15,7 @@ services:
|
||||
- 'redis_data:/srv/data'
|
||||
|
||||
redis-replica:
|
||||
image: 'colovu/redis:6.0'
|
||||
image: 'registry.cn-shenzhen.aliyuncs.com/colovu/redis:6.0'
|
||||
ports:
|
||||
- '6379'
|
||||
environment:
|
||||
|
||||
+1
-1
@@ -4,7 +4,7 @@ version: '3.8'
|
||||
# 更多配置参数请参考镜像 README.md 文档中说明
|
||||
services:
|
||||
redis:
|
||||
image: 'colovu/redis:6.0'
|
||||
image: 'registry.cn-shenzhen.aliyuncs.com/colovu/redis:6.0'
|
||||
ports:
|
||||
- '6379:6379'
|
||||
environment:
|
||||
|
||||
Reference in New Issue
Block a user